Wilson定理(一個判斷素數的簡單方法)
Wilson定理;對於一個任意整數n>1,當且僅當n是一個素數時,(n-1)!+1能夠被n整除。
演算法如下:
function Wilson(n)
{//當且僅當n>1且n是素數時,返回true
if((n-1)!+1) mode n==0 then return true
else return false
}
相關推薦
Wilson定理(一個判斷素數的簡單方法)
Wilson定理;對於一個任意整數n>1,當且僅當n是一個素數時,(n-1)!+1能夠被n整除。 演算法如下: function Wilson(n) {//當且僅當n>1且n是素數時,返回true if((n-1)!+1) mode n==0 then r
資訊類正文內容的摺疊與展開(自創超簡單方法)
自己開發的一個資訊類小程式,其中要用到正文內容的摺疊與展開功能,百度搜了N回,發現大部分文章介紹的方法都千篇一律,都是採用以下程式碼實現的: display: -webkit-box;/*關鍵屬性*/-webkit-box-orient: vertical;/* 關鍵屬性 */-webkit-line-cl
PTA 7-3 驗證“哥德巴赫猜想”(20 分)判斷素數標準方法
數學領域著名的“哥德巴赫猜想”的大致意思是:任何一個大於2的偶數總能表示為兩個素數之和。比如:24=5+19,其中5和19都是素數。本實驗的任務是設計一個程式,驗證20億以內的偶數都可以分解成兩個素數之和。輸入格式:輸入在一行中給出一個(2, 2 000 000 000]範圍內的偶數N。輸出格式:在一行中按照
python計算一個字串中所有數字的和(特簡單方法)
直接上程式碼 ''' 計算字串中所有數字的和 1.字串中只有小寫字母和數字 2.數字可能連續,也可能不連續 3.連續數字要當做一個數處理 如:'12abc34dc5' => 12 + 34 + 5 => 51 ''' s = '12ab100c34de5f' def sum_
(c++)寫一個判斷素數的函式,在主函式輸入一個整數,輸出是否是素數的訊息。
被1.2是不是素數搞得頭昏腦漲的我...... #include<iostream> using namespace std; void prime(int a) { if(a==1)
判斷素數的方法
clas span bsp 方法 rime true sqrt false style bool primer(int s) { bool p = true; for(int i=2;i<=sqrt(s);i++) { if(
【轉】使用git將項目上傳到github(最簡單方法)
名稱 posit gitignore nor this strong 共享 window mas 原文地址:http://www.cnblogs.com/cxk1995/p/5800196.html 首先你需要一個github賬號,所有還沒有的話先去註冊吧! https:/
使用git將專案上傳到github(最簡單方法) - 轉
方法如下 https://www.cnblogs.com/cxk1995/p/5800196.html 唯一需要注意的地方: 紅線框起來的地方,一定要改成"first commit" 或者其他內容,例如 git commit  
執行緒的學習1(常見簡單方法)
程序&執行緒 程序:執行中的應用程式稱為程序,擁有系統資源(cpu,記憶體) 執行緒:程序中的程式片段,一個程序中可以有多個程式片段。本身不單獨擁有資源(共享所在程序的資源) 並行&併發 並行:兩個任務同時進行。真正意義上的同時進行
已知有十六支男子足球隊參加2008 北京奧運會。寫一個程式,把這16 支球隊隨機分為4 個組。 注:參賽球隊列表見附錄 注2:使用Math.random 來產生隨機數。(也可以使用其它方法) 2. 2
/** * Created by whp on 2018/7/30. */ public class Test { public static void main(String[] args) { String[] str={"象牙海岸","阿根廷","澳大利亞","塞爾
git的簡單上傳 使用git將專案上傳到github(最簡單方法)
使用git將專案上傳到github(最簡單方法) 首先你需要一個github賬號,所有還沒有的話先去註冊吧! https://github.com/ 我們使用git需要先安裝git工具,這裡給出下載
如何使用VS2017將客戶端庫新增到ASP.NET CORE 2.2(簡單方法)
目錄 介紹 先決條件 步驟 外部參考 在VS 2017 ASP NET Core 2.2專案上使用UI安裝客戶端庫的簡便方法 介紹 Libman是一個輕量級的客戶端庫獲取工具。適用於簡單的Web應用程式或不需要高階工具的專案(例如:npm / web pack),
使用git將專案上傳到github(最簡單方法)
首先你需要一個github賬號,所有還沒有的話先去註冊吧! https://github.com/ 我們使用git需要先安裝git工具,這裡給出下載地址,下載後一路直接安裝即可: https://git-for-windows.github.io/ 1.進入Git
【菜鳥程式】一個判斷素數的小程式
本人是個礦業方面的研究生,本著導師不管我,隨便練練手的心態看看C++方面的程式設計什麼的。程式碼一般都不怎麼成熟。純屬寫著玩。 素數判斷程式: 輸入以空格分隔,以0結束輸入。 若為素數,則輸出。1不是素數。 如下: #include<iostre
Android Studio匯入github優秀開源專案SlidingMenu(簡單方法)
在app 的build.gradel裡面新增 repositories { maven { url "http://jzaccone.github.io/SlidingMenu-aar" } ... } dependencies { compile 'c
使用 git 將專案上傳到 github(最簡單方法)
首先你需要一個 github 賬號,所有還沒有的話先去註冊吧! 我們使用 git 需要先安裝 git 工具,這裡給出下載地址,下載後一路直接安裝即可: 1. 進入 Github 首頁,點選 New repository 新建一
TX2上的CSI攝像頭(簡單方法)
TX2上的CSI攝像頭(簡易方式) 我喜歡Nvidia的新嵌入式計算機。在Nvidia的杰特森嵌入式計算產品線,包括TK1,TX1,TX2和,是一系列小型電腦製造流暢執行計算機視覺,神經網路和人工智慧軟體,而無需使用噸的能量。更好的是,他們的開發人員套件可以用作優秀的單板計算機,所以如果你曾
Java技術_每天掌握一種設計模式(003)_使用場景及簡單例項(建立型:工廠方法)
1.模式描述 提供一個用於建立物件的介面(工廠介面),讓其實現類(工廠實現類)決定例項化哪一個類(產品類),並且由該實現類建立對應類的例項。 2.模式作用 可以一定程度上解耦,消費者和
矩形相交判斷超簡單方法
先看線段相交的判斷: La:xa1,xa2 xa1<=xa2 Lb:xb1, xb2 xb1<=xb2 考慮對立面(只有兩種情況): 不相交的條件:xa2<xb1||xa1>xb2 由摩根律,得出相交條件:xa2>=xb1&&xa1<=xb2 矩
通過U盤安裝freenas(新增的簡單方法)
This is the current article that describes the simplest way of installing FreeNAS on USB stick in Windows without burning installation CD first.There